Abstract

The idea of Microworld Logo brought new perspectives in education. It gives inspiration to develop and look deeply into the powerful ways in which computers and educational software might improve teaching-learning processes. However, the implementation of this Logo seems to be unsuccessful. This paper discusses and evaluates the implementation of Logo in classrooms' context and discusses some obstacles in its implementation in classrooms so that teachers could get lesson from that. It considers the notion of Logo's history and its preceding implementation to identify the problems on Logo's implementation. This study shows that the failure of Logo implementation might be comes from the limitations of Logo itself, human and technical resources, and learning environments that are related with curriculum and schools policies.
